【VB075期刊信息管理系统(SQL)_计算机毕业设计源代码】是一个基于Visual Basic(VB)开发的系统,结合SQL数据库技术,用于管理期刊相关的详细信息。这个系统是针对计算机科学与技术专业学生的毕业设计项目,旨在培养学生综合运用编程语言、数据库管理和软件工程实践的能力。 在该系统中,Visual Basic作为前端开发工具,它是一种流行的事件驱动编程语言,以其直观的拖放界面和丰富的控件库而受到程序员的喜爱。VB与SQL Server或Access等数据库管理系统配合使用,可以实现数据的存储、查询、更新和删除等操作。在这个案例中,SQL(Structured Query Language)作为后端数据库,它是用于管理和处理关系数据库的标准语言,能够高效地处理大量数据。 系统的核心功能可能包括以下几点: 1. **用户管理**:系统可能包含用户注册、登录功能,确保只有授权用户才能访问系统。同时,可能还有权限控制,区分管理员和普通用户的不同操作权限。 2. **期刊信息管理**:能够添加、修改和删除期刊的基本信息,如期刊名称、ISSN号、出版周期、出版社、编辑部等。此外,还可能支持对期刊的分类和主题进行管理。 3. **文章管理**:系统应能录入、编辑和删除文章信息,包括文章标题、作者、摘要、关键词、发表日期、所属期刊等。可能还会有文章的全文检索功能,方便用户查找相关文献。 4. **订阅管理**:对于订阅服务,系统可能记录订阅者的个人信息,处理订阅申请、续订、取消订阅等事务,并生成相应的报表。 5. **统计分析**:提供统计功能,例如最热门的期刊、最常被引用的文章、读者偏好分析等,以帮助决策者了解业务状况。 6. **安全与备份**:确保数据的安全性,定期进行数据备份,防止数据丢失。可能还包括错误处理和日志记录,便于追踪系统问题。 在毕业设计过程中,学生将学习到如何设计数据库模式,编写SQL语句来创建表、索引和视图,以及如何在VB中使用ADO.NET(ActiveX Data Objects .NET)组件连接和操作数据库。同时,还会涉及到用户界面设计、事件处理、异常处理等编程技巧。 这个项目不仅是理论知识的实践,也是软件工程流程的模拟,包括需求分析、系统设计、编码、测试和维护等阶段。通过这个项目,学生可以提升自己的项目管理和团队协作能力,为将来从事实际软件开发工作打下坚实基础。
- 粉丝: 63
- 资源: 1740
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助